How To Cover Dark Circles

The Tarte Creaseless concealer seems to be the best I find.  Again, it's different for everyone because some needs massive colour correcting.  For those that do not require major colour correcting, give this concealer a try.  

I actually bought two shades in Sephora that I knew it's either this or that shade.  Sometimes, you just have to take it home and try it first so I did.  Buying two saved me the dilemma and I can be absolutely sure which one works best and keep it.  Afterwards, I returned the other tube.
